The Bauchi State Government has raised alarms over the rampant illegal felling of trees for charcoal production, despite existing prohibitions.


During a state ministerial press briefing on Wednesday, Commissioner for Housing and Environment Danlami Ahmed Kawule expressed concerns that the unchecked cutting of trees without replanting could lead to desertification and environmental degradation in the state.


To address this issue, the government has initiated an environmental reclamation project, ensuring the planting of tree seedlings across Bauchi State.


While presenting a report on his ministry's achievements at the State Secretariat's Conference Hall, Kawule announced that the government plans to distribute 500,000 efficient energy cooking stoves to residents to curb the illegal tree felling for charcoal.


He emphasized that reducing reliance on firewood and charcoal for cooking is crucial to preventing desertification, health hazards, and environmental pollution. The state is supporting residents by producing briquettes and efficient energy cooking stoves.


Kawule highlighted the limited awareness about briquettes as an alternative to firewood and charcoal, noting that this lack of knowledge contributes to ongoing deforestation and associated health risks from smoke emissions.


The commissioner also mentioned that the ministry is conducting sensitization programs to educate residents on the importance of tree planting and maintenance.


Dr. Ibrahim Kabir, State Project Coordinator of Agro-Climatic Resilience in Semi-Arid Landscapes (ACReSAL), added that the intervention aims to minimize charcoal and firewood production for cooking. He noted that 3,000 efficient energy stoves will be launched in a pilot phase to assess their impact over three months.
